Peer Support Specialists can Enhance Natural Supports for Clients

Peer Support Specialists play an essential role in enhancing client supports by promoting family and community involvement. This connection offers emotional backing and a sense of belonging, vital for recovery. Encouraging social engagement not only fosters resilience but also enriches clients' lives with deeper relationships and support networks.

What’s the Process Like?

  1. Drawing on Existing Networks: The specialist works on identifying the existing relationships in a client’s life. They talk about their family dynamics, friendships, and social activities. Isn’t it amazing how we often overlook these connections?

  2. Setting Goals Together: The specialist helps clients establish goals that involve these support systems. Are there family gatherings coming up? Community events? These become opportunities to reconnect.

  3. Facilitating Communication: Sometimes, the most challenging part is just getting the conversation started. The specialist may role-play scenarios or provide techniques to discuss feelings and needs with family members. This can be a game-changer—turning awkward silences into affirming dialogues.

  4. Encouraging Participation: Lastly, they empower clients to take the leap and engage in family and community activities. Just imagine—your client attended that social get-together they were hesitant about and left feeling lighter, buoyed by laughter and light-hearted connections.
